Dahr Harqât
Dahr Harqât is a mountain in Beqaa Governorate, Lebanon and has an elevation of 1,351 metres. Dahr Harqât is situated nearby to the locality El Harqât, as well as near El Hemmâr.Places in the Area
Nearby places include Zahle and Fourzol.

Niha is a village in the Bekaa Valley about 18 km north of Zahlé. It is famous for its Roman archeological ruins in the outskirts, and in particular two lower Roman temples that date back to the 1st century AD. Niha is situated 6 km northeast of Dahr Harqât.
